def stop(self): g_sessionProvider.getRepairCtrl().stop() if self.__repairTimer is not None: self.__repairTimer.destroy() self.__repairTimer = None super(RepairTimerPlugin, self).stop() return
def stop(self): g_sessionProvider.getRepairCtrl().stop() if self.__repairTimer is not None: self.__repairTimer.destroy() self.__repairTimer = None super(RepairTimerPlugin, self).stop() return
def __onLoad(self, _): self.__repairTimer = _RepairTimer(self._parentObj) g_sessionProvider.getRepairCtrl().start(self.__repairTimer)
def fini(self): g_sessionProvider.getRepairCtrl().onRepairPointStateChanged -= self.__onStateChanged super(_RepairsMarkerPlugin, self).fini()
def init(self): super(_RepairsMarkerPlugin, self).init() g_sessionProvider.getRepairCtrl().onRepairPointStateChanged += self.__onStateChanged
def fini(self): g_sessionProvider.getRepairCtrl( ).onRepairPointStateChanged -= self.__onStateChanged super(_RepairsMarkerPlugin, self).fini()
def init(self): super(_RepairsMarkerPlugin, self).init() g_sessionProvider.getRepairCtrl( ).onRepairPointStateChanged += self.__onStateChanged
def __onLoad(self, _): self.__repairTimer = _RepairTimer(self._parentObj) g_sessionProvider.getRepairCtrl().start(self.__repairTimer)